Media Lookbook

Introducing Media Lookbook — inspired by New York magazine’s addictive “Lookbook” — FishbowlNY’s arbitrary examination of what media people wear and why
WHO: Michelle Clough [left], designer/journalist/photographer; Nancy Bass Wyden, owner of New York’s Strand Bookstore
WHERE: Cipriani 42nd Street at the More/Wilhemina 40+ Model Search
WHAT THEY WORE:
Clough: jewelry, headband of her own design; Louis Vuitton handbag; multiple scarves
Wyden: Façonnable sweater; Akris skirt
WHY:
Clough: “I think More magazine is a statement in itself — it’s an ageless magazine. I support that. I think when you make that statement, it’s important to go in the direction of the event. As someone who’s been a plus-sized model who will be aging, too, it’s very important to support that.”
Can you tell us about your jewelry?
Clough: “I design my jewelry and accessories — I use kinesiology, the science, specifically to design my jewelry. I’ve been doing stuff for Henri Bendel and Nordstrom.”
Wyden: “I’ve actually been photographed in More before — my husband is a senator. I like to wear colors, especially when the weather’s not as nice. I work in a bookstore, so this is comfortable for me, and I can go on and wear it to an event after work.”
